+proc help {} {
+ if [catch {toplevel .help}] return
+ message .help.text -text \
+"tkpasswd - written by Don Libes, NIST, 10/1/93.
+
+Click on passwd (local users) or yppasswd (NIS users).\
+Select user using mouse (or keys - see below).\
+Enter password or press ^G to generate a random password.\
+(Press ^A to adjust the generation parameters.)\
+Press return to set the password.\
+If the dictionary is enabled and the password is in it,\
+the password is rejected.
+
+You must be root to set local passwords besides your own.\
+If you are not root, you must also enter an old password\
+when requested.
+
+You do not have to move mouse into password field(s) to enter password.\
+^U clears password field.\
+^N and ^P select next/previous user.\
+M-n and M-p select next/previous user with no password.\
+(Users with no passwords are highlighted.)"
+
+ button .help.ok -text "ok" -command {destroy .help}
+ pack .help.text
+ pack .help.ok -fill x -padx 2 -pady 2
+}

+proc password_set {} {
+ global password passwd_cmd selection_line
+
+ set new_password $password
+
+ if {$selection_line==0} {
+ feedback "select a user first"
+ return
+ }
+ set user [lindex [.names get selection.first selection.last] 0]
+
+ if [weak_password $password] return
+
+ feedback "setting password . . ."
+
+ set cmd [lindex $passwd_cmd 0]
+ spawn -noecho $cmd $user
+ log_user 0
+ set last_msg "error in $cmd"
+ while 1 {
+ expect {
+ -nocase "old password:" {
+ exp_send "[get_old_password]\r"
+ } "assword*:" {
+ exp_send "$new_password\r"
+ } -re "(.*)\r\n" {
+ set last_msg $expect_out(1,string)
+ } eof break
+ }
+ }
+ set status [wait]
+ if [lindex $status 3]==0 {
+ feedback "set successfully"
+ } else {
+ feedback $last_msg
+ }
+}

+# insert char into password at a random position
+proc insert {pvar char} {
+ upvar $pvar p
+
+ set p [linsert $p [rand [expr 1+[llength $p]]] $char]
+}
+
+# given a size, distribute between left and right hands
+# taking into account where we left off
+proc psplit {max lvar rvar} {
+ upvar $lvar left $rvar right
+ global isleft
+
+ if {$isleft} {
+ set right [expr $max/2]
+ set left [expr $max-$right]
+ set isleft [expr !($max%2)]
+ } else {
+ set left [expr $max/2]
+ set right [expr $max-$left]
+ set isleft [expr $max%2]
+ }
+}
+
+proc password_generate {} {
+ global password length minnum minlower minupper
+ global lpass rpass initially_left isleft
+ global distribute
+
+ if {$distribute} {
+ set lkeys {q w e r t a s d f g z x c v b}
+ set rkeys {y u i o p h j k l n m}
+ set lnums {1 2 3 4 5 6}
+ set rnums {7 8 9 0}
+ } else {
+ set lkeys {a b c d e f g h i j k l m n o p q r s t u v w x y z}
+ set rkeys {a b c d e f g h i j k l m n o p q r s t u v w x y z}
+ set lnums {0 1 2 3 4 5 6 7 8 9}
+ set rnums {0 1 2 3 4 5 6 7 8 9}
+ }
+ set lkeys_length [llength $lkeys]
+ set rkeys_length [llength $rkeys]
+ set lnums_length [llength $lnums]
+ set rnums_length [llength $rnums]
+
+ # if there is any underspecification, use additional lowercase letters
+ set minlower [expr $length - ($minnum + $minupper)]
+
+
+ set lpass "" ;# password chars typed by left hand
+ set rpass "" ;# password chars typed by right hand
+ set password "" ;# merged password
+
+ # choose left or right starting hand
+ set initially_left [set isleft [rand 2]]
+
+ psplit $minnum left right
+ for {set i 0} {$i<$left} {incr i} {
+ insert lpass [lindex $lnums [rand $lnums_length]]
+ }
+ for {set i 0} {$i<$right} {incr i} {
+ insert rpass [lindex $rnums [rand $rnums_length]]
+ }
+
+ psplit $minlower left right
+ for {set i 0} {$i<$left} {incr i} {
+ insert lpass [lindex $lkeys [rand $lkeys_length]]
+ }
+ for {set i 0} {$i<$right} {incr i} {
+ insert rpass [lindex $rkeys [rand $rkeys_length]]
+ }
+
+ psplit $minupper left right
+ for {set i 0} {$i<$left} {incr i} {
+ insert lpass [string toupper [lindex $lkeys [rand $lkeys_length]]]
+ }
+ for {set i 0} {$i<$right} {incr i} {
+ insert rpass [string toupper [lindex $rkeys [rand $rkeys_length]]]
+ }
+
+ # merge results together
+ if {$initially_left} {
+ regexp "(\[^ ]*) *(.*)" "$lpass" x password lpass
+ while {[llength $lpass]} {
+ regexp "(\[^ ]*) *(.*)" "$password$rpass" x password rpass
+ regexp "(\[^ ]*) *(.*)" "$password$lpass" x password lpass
+ }
+ if {[llength $rpass]} {
+ append password $rpass
+ }
+ } else {
+ regexp "(\[^ ]*) *(.*)" "$rpass" x password rpass
+ while {[llength $rpass]} {
+ regexp "(\[^ ]*) *(.*)" "$password$lpass" x password lpass
+ regexp "(\[^ ]*) *(.*)" "$password$rpass" x password rpass
+ }
+ if {[llength $lpass]} {
+ append password $lpass
+ }
+ }
+}
+
+set _ran [pid]
+proc rand {m} {
+ global _ran
+
+ set period 259200
+ set _ran [expr ($_ran*7141 + 54773) % $period]
+ expr int($m*($_ran/double($period)))
+}
